Saintes Cathedral (in French : "Cathédrale Saint-Pierre de Saintes") is a flamboyant gothic style church in Saintes, France. The church dates from the 12th Century. Back then it was a Roman Church, but it was rebuilt in Gothic Style in the 15th and 16th century. Lecterns are often eagle-shaped to symbolise John the Apostle.
